你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

KubernetesFluxConfigurationData 类

定义

表示 KubernetesFluxConfiguration 数据模型的类。 Get & Put 响应中返回的 Flux Configuration 对象。

public class KubernetesFluxConfigurationData : Azure.ResourceManager.Models.ResourceData
type KubernetesFluxConfigurationData = class
    inherit ResourceData
Public Class KubernetesFluxConfigurationData
Inherits ResourceData
继承
KubernetesFluxConfigurationData

构造函数

KubernetesFluxConfigurationData()

初始化 KubernetesFluxConfigurationData 的新实例。

属性

AzureBlob

用于与 AzureBlob 源类型协调的参数。

Bucket

用于与 Bucket 源类型协调的参数。

ComplianceState

FluxConfiguration 创建或托管对象创建的 Flux Kubernetes 资源的组合状态。

ConfigurationProtectedSettings

配置的受保护配置设置的键值对。

ErrorMessage

预配失败时返回给用户的错误消息。

GitRepository

用于与 GitRepository 源类型协调的参数。

Id

资源的完全限定的资源 ID。 例如 - /sub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}。

(继承自 ResourceData)
IsReconciliationSuspended

此配置是否应暂停其自定义和源的对帐。

Kustomizations

用于协调群集上源类型拉取的项目的自定义数组。

Name

资源的名称。

(继承自 ResourceData)
Namespace

此配置安装到的命名空间。 最多 253 个小写字母数字字符、连字符和句点。

ProvisioningState

fluxConfiguration 的创建状态。

RepositoryPublicKey

与此 fluxConfiguration 关联的公钥 (群集内生成,或者由用户) 提供。

ResourceType

资源类型。 例如“Microsoft.Compute/virtualMachines”或“Microsoft.Storage/storageAccounts”。

(继承自 ResourceData)
Scope

将安装运算符的范围。

SourceKind

要从中拉取配置数据的源类型。

SourceSyncedCommitId

与群集同步的源提交的分支和/或 SHA。

SourceUpdatedOn

fluxConfiguration 在群集上同步其源的日期时间。

Statuses

FluxConfiguration 创建的或由 fluxConfiguration 预配的托管对象创建的 Flux Kubernetes 资源的状态。

StatusUpdatedOn

fluxConfiguration 将其状态与 Azure 同步的日期时间。

SystemData

包含 createdBy 和 modifiedBy 信息的 Azure 资源管理器元数据。

(继承自 ResourceData)

适用于